<h2>Samsung UFS 4.0 Technical Specifications</h2>
<p>Samsung&#8217;s UFS 4.0 implementation delivers performance that significantly exceeds UFS 3.1 while maintaining the power efficiency mobile devices require. Understanding these specifications enables buyers to specify appropriate storage solutions for their device categories.</p>
<h3>UFS 4.0 Performance Characteristics</h3>
<p>UFS 4.0 doubles the per-lane bandwidth of UFS 3.1, enabling sequential read speeds up to 4,200 MB/s and sequential write speeds up to 3,800 MB/s with a two-lane configuration. This performance enables use cases impossible with previous storage generations.</p>
<table>
<thead>
<tr>
<th>Storage Specification</th>
<th>Samsung UFS 4.0</th>
<th>Samsung UFS 3.1</th>
<th>UFS 2.1</th>
<th>Performance Impact</th>
</tr>
</thead>
<tbody>
<tr>
<td>Sequential Read</td>
<td>4,200 MB/s</td>
<td>2,100 MB/s</td>
<td>850 MB/s</td>
<td>2x Faster App Loading</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Sequential Write</td>
<td>3,800 MB/s</td>
<td>1,200 MB/s</td>
<td>400 MB/s</td>
<td>3x Faster 8K Recording</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Random Read</td>
<td>700K IOPS</td>
<td>400K IOPS</td>
<td>100K IOPS</td>
<td>1.75x Faster Responsiveness</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Random Write</td>
<td>350K IOPS</td>
<td>200K IOPS</td>
<td>50K IOPS</td>
<td>1.75x Faster Multitasking</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Power Efficiency</td>
<td>6.5 MB/s/mW</td>
<td>3.5 MB/s/mW</td>
<td>1.5 MB/s/mW</td>
<td>85% More Efficient</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Max Capacity</td>
<td>1 TB</td>
<td>512 GB</td>
<td>256 GB</td>
<td>Larger Storage Options</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>Interface</td>
<td>MIPI M-PHY 5.0</td>
<td>MIPI M-PHY 4.1</td>
<td>MIPI M-PHY 3.0</td>
<td>Next-Gen Interface</td>
</tr>
</tbody>
</table>

<h2>Samsung Memory Technology Leadership</h2>
<p>Samsung leads the global memory market through sustained investment in process technology development, architectural innovation, and manufacturing scale. This leadership translates into product portfolios that offer performance and reliability advantages competitors cannot easily match.</p>
<h3>DRAM Technology Advancement</h3>
<p>Samsung&#8217;s DRAM technology roadmap extends through advanced process nodes that deliver improved performance, reduced power consumption, and enhanced reliability. Samsung&#8217;s 10nm-class DRAM production using extreme ultraviolet (EUV) lithography represents manufacturing leadership that competitors are still working to match. This technology advantage translates directly into product advantages for buyers sourcing premium memory solutions.</p>
<table>
<thead>
<tr>
<th>Samsung DRAM Generation</th>
<th>Process Technology</th>
<th>Key Performance Metrics</th>
<th>Primary Applications</th>
</tr>
</thead>
<tbody>
<tr>
<td>DDR5</td>
<td>10nm-class EUV</td>
<td>6400+ MT/s, 1.1V</td>
<td>Data Center, AI, HPC</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>LPDDR5X</td>
<td>10nm-class</td>
<td>8533 MT/s, 0.5V</td>
<td>Mobile, Automotive</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>GDDR6X</td>
<td>10nm-class</td>
<td>21 GT/s, 1.35V</td>
<td>Graphics, Gaming</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>HBM2E/HBM3</td>
<td>10nm-class</td>
<td>3.6-5.2 GT/s</td>
<td>AI Accelerators, HPC</td>
</tr>
</tbody>
</table>
<h3>NAND Flash Innovation</h3>
<p>Samsung&#8217;s V-NAND architecture delivers industry-leading flash memory density and endurance through vertical stacking of memory cells. This architectural innovation enables high-capacity storage solutions that power data center, client, and mobile applications. Samsung&#8217;s charge trap flash (CTF) technology provides reliability advantages that enterprise storage applications require.</p>
<h3>Emerging Memory Technologies</h3>
<p>Samsung invests in emerging memory technologies including compute express link (CXL) memory, persistent memory solutions, and advanced packaging that will define next-generation computing architectures. Buyers engaging Samsung through premium channels gain visibility into these emerging technologies and early access to new product generations.</p>
